Key Responsibilities of a Digital Media Campaign Analyst

The responsibilities of a Digital Media Campaign Analyst extend beyond simply reviewing data. They are involved in multiple stages of the digital marketing process, from campaign planning to performance evaluation.

One of their main tasks is tracking campaign performance across digital platforms such as search engines, social media networks, websites, and email marketing channels. They collect data from various sources and analyze important metrics such as click-through rates, conversion rates, impressions, engagement levels, and customer acquisition costs.

Another important responsibility involves preparing detailed reports and presentations. These reports help stakeholders understand campaign performance and make strategic decisions. Analysts also identify trends and patterns that can improve future marketing efforts. Their recommendations often influence budget allocation, audience targeting, and content development strategies.

Measuring Campaign Performance Effectively

Effective campaign measurement is essential for achieving marketing success. A Digital Media Campaign Analyst uses various key performance indicators to evaluate campaign outcomes and determine whether objectives have been achieved.

Metrics such as website traffic, conversion rates, customer engagement, bounce rates, and return on advertising spend provide valuable information about campaign effectiveness. Analysts compare these metrics against predefined goals to assess performance and identify areas for improvement.

Regular performance monitoring allows businesses to make timely adjustments and avoid unnecessary spending. This proactive approach helps organizations maximize the value of their marketing investments and achieve better results over time.

Challenges Faced by Digital Media Campaign Analysts

While the role offers significant opportunities, it also comes with challenges. One common challenge involves managing large volumes of data from multiple sources. Analysts must ensure data accuracy and consistency while identifying meaningful insights.

Rapid changes in digital marketing platforms and consumer behavior create additional complexities. Analysts must stay updated with new technologies, marketing trends, and platform algorithms to maintain effective analysis practices.

Another challenge is demonstrating the direct impact of marketing activities on business outcomes. Since multiple factors influence customer decisions, analysts must carefully evaluate data to establish clear connections between campaigns and results.
